Then, add ¼ cup chilled strawberry jam or puree and beat again until medium peaks form. To make the strawberry version, follow the recipe as written until soft peaks form. All other ingredients and instructions remain the same. To make a chocolate version of this recipe, just whisk three tablespoons of cocoa powder with the sugar and follow the recipe as written. In addition to the above recipe substitutions where the vanilla or sugar is replaced, the following options keep those ingredients with some delicious additions. Coconut – Use ¼ teaspoon vanilla extract and ¼ teaspoon coconut extract.Cinnamon – Add ½ teaspoon of ground cinnamon.Maple – Replace the sugar with maple syrup.If you add more liquid to the recipe, you may need to whip it a bit longer than one minute to reach the stiff peak stage. You’ll also want to make sure that your heavy whipping cream is as cold as possible, too.Īdd all of your ingredients into your super chilled mixing bowl and whisk together on high speed for about a minute until stiff peaks form. It sounds simple, but it’s oh-so-important.Ĭhill your mixing bowl and whisk (yes, even those to your electric mixer) in the freezer for about 20 minutes to get as cold as possible.
